Online Class Availability at Lindenwood University
Distance learning is available at Lindenwood University. Of 6,826 students, 3,177 (47%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 2,994 (44%) took at least some classes online.

Creative Writing Master’s Program at Lindenwood University
Among the 81 master’s creative writing graduates at Lindenwood University, 75% were women (61) and 25% were men (20).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Creative Writing master’s degree recipients at Lindenwood University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 67 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 4 |
| Black / African American | 5 |
| Two or More Races | 2 |
| Unknown | 3 |
Minority students account for 14% of Creative Writing master’s degree recipients at Lindenwood University, below the national average of 26%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
